Browse Source

relocate packages for easier export

wip-v3
AJ ONeal 5 years ago
parent
commit
edc830696e
  1. 4
      acme.js
  2. 0
      asn1/README.md
  3. 0
      asn1/index.js
  4. 0
      asn1/packer.js
  5. 0
      asn1/parser.js
  6. 0
      csr.js
  7. 4
      ecdsa.js
  8. 2
      keypairs.js
  9. 6
      lib/node/rsa.js
  10. 4
      package-lock.json
  11. 6
      package.json
  12. 0
      pem.js
  13. 4
      rsa.js
  14. 4
      tests/index.js
  15. 0
      x509.js

4
lib/acme.js → acme.js

@ -10,8 +10,8 @@ var Enc = require('@root/encoding/base64');
var ACME = module.exports;
//var Keypairs = exports.Keypairs || {};
//var CSR = exports.CSR;
var sha2 = require('./node/sha2.js');
var http = require('./node/http.js');
var sha2 = require('./lib/node/sha2.js');
var http = require('./lib/node/http.js');
ACME.formatPemChain = function formatPemChain(str) {
return (

0
lib/asn1/README.md → asn1/README.md

0
lib/asn1/index.js → asn1/index.js

0
lib/asn1/packer.js → asn1/packer.js

0
lib/asn1/parser.js → asn1/parser.js

0
lib/csr.js → csr.js

4
lib/ecdsa.js → ecdsa.js

@ -4,7 +4,7 @@
var Enc = require('@root/encoding');
var EC = module.exports;
var native = require('./node/ecdsa.js');
var native = require('./lib/node/ecdsa.js');
// TODO SSH
var SSH;
@ -12,7 +12,7 @@ var SSH;
var x509 = require('./x509.js');
var PEM = require('./pem.js');
//var SSH = require('./ssh-keys.js');
var sha2 = require('./node/sha2.js');
var sha2 = require('./lib/node/sha2.js');
// 1.2.840.10045.3.1.7
// prime256v1 (ANSI X9.62 named elliptic curve)

2
lib/keypairs.js → keypairs.js

@ -7,7 +7,7 @@ var Enc = require('@root/encoding/base64');
var Keypairs = module.exports;
var Rasha = require('./rsa.js');
var Eckles = require('./ecdsa.js');
var native = require('./node/keypairs.js');
var native = require('./lib/node/keypairs.js');
Keypairs._stance =
"We take the stance that if you're knowledgeable enough to" +

6
lib/node/rsa.js

@ -4,9 +4,9 @@ var native = module.exports;
// XXX provided by caller: export
var RSA = native;
var PEM = require('../pem.js');
var x509 = require('../x509.js');
var ASN1 = require('../asn1/parser.js');
var PEM = require('../../pem.js');
var x509 = require('../../x509.js');
var ASN1 = require('../../asn1/parser.js');
native.generate = function(opts) {
opts.kty = 'RSA';

4
package-lock.json

@ -1,6 +1,6 @@
{
"name": "acme",
"version": "2.0.0-wip.0",
"name": "@root/acme",
"version": "3.0.0-wip.0",
"lockfileVersion": 1,
"requires": true,
"dependencies": {

6
package.json

@ -3,7 +3,7 @@
"version": "3.0.0-wip.0",
"description": "Free SSL certificates through Let's Encrypt, right in your browser",
"homepage": "https://rootprojects.org/acme/",
"main": "lib/acme.js",
"main": "acme.js",
"browser": {
"./lib/node/sha2.js": "./lib/browser/sha2.js",
"./lib/node/http.js": "./lib/browser/http.js",
@ -11,10 +11,8 @@
"./lib/node/rsa.js": "./lib/browser/rsa.js",
"./lib/node/keypairs.js": "./lib/browser/keypairs.js"
},
"directories": {
"lib": "lib"
},
"files": [
"*.js",
"lib",
"dist"
],

0
lib/pem.js → pem.js

4
lib/rsa.js → rsa.js

@ -2,11 +2,11 @@
'use strict';
var RSA = module.exports;
var native = require('./node/rsa.js');
var native = require('./lib/node/rsa.js');
var x509 = require('./x509.js');
var PEM = require('./pem.js');
//var SSH = require('./ssh-keys.js');
var sha2 = require('./node/sha2.js');
var sha2 = require('./lib/node/sha2.js');
var Enc = require('@root/encoding/base64');
RSA._universal =

4
tests/index.js

@ -3,8 +3,8 @@
require('dotenv').config();
var punycode = require('punycode');
var ACME = require('../');
var Keypairs = require('../lib/keypairs.js');
var ACME = require('../acme.js');
var Keypairs = require('../keypairs.js');
var acme = ACME.create({
// debug: true
});

0
lib/x509.js → x509.js

Loading…
Cancel
Save